For an even richer flavor, consider browning the sausage in browned butter. Ensure the chicken broth is warm to maintain a consistent cooking temperature and prevent the rice from becoming gummy. Do not rinse the Arborio rice before cooking, as the starch is essential for achieving the creamy risotto texture. Feel free to experiment with different types of sausage, such as spicy Italian or sweet fennel sausage, to customize the flavor profile. If you don't have Chardonnay, a dry white wine like Pinot Grigio or Sauvignon Blanc can be used as a substitute. Leftover risotto can be refrigerated for up to 2 days. Reheat gently with a splash of broth to restore its creamy consistency.
